In the artist’s words: Describe one of your earliest musical memories in detail. While living in Japan, my parents took me (then 4) to see the percussion ensemble Kodo. Back home I tried to imitate their drumming. Aware of my musical sensitivity, my parents got in touch with the people of Kodo who invited us to their community. Find a song of yours on Apple Music that you love and tell us what makes it special. Tell us why you chose this song. “I Got It Bad (And That Ain't Good)” I like the “early” trio explorations of mine. With my musical partners, we were looking for a certain fresh way to approach our collective playing and arranging. "I Got it Bad" is a particularly deep song by the Duke !!!
